Output 3afa58ea42fbf5a8979dfe61cf5e61d45cdccdec58d1f82709be34692fe2932a:3

value
44810977
script pubkey
OP_0 OP_PUSHBYTES_20 354419186a2bc2a2cff14ffe69c4e70f09ea8c56
address
bc1qx4zpjxr290p29nl3fllxn388puy74rzk8vylks
transaction
3afa58ea42fbf5a8979dfe61cf5e61d45cdccdec58d1f82709be34692fe2932a
confirmations
159096
spent
true